Provides rides for any purpose, as long as you meet one of the following criteria: you have a disability.
The Dial-A-Ride, Mini-bus program is a convenient and reliable non-emergency medical transportation service that caters to older adults looking to travel within specific areas at affordable rates. This program offers transportation via taxi, providing a flexible and accessible mode of travel for its members. Riders can schedule their rides in advance, with options to book a day beforehand to ensure timely pickups.
Members can pay for their rides using various methods including insurance, vouchers, coupons, donations, or by purchasing a membership. The program is set at different pricing tiers based on destination, with rates ranging from $0.50 to $4, making it a cost-effective option for older adults within Glendora, Azusa, Covina, San Dimas, Baldwin Park, Duarte, Pomona, and West Covina.
Additionally, the Dial-A-Ride, Mini-bus program provides door-to-door transportation services, ensuring a comfortable and personalized journey for its riders. With considerations for riders needing assistance with packages or bags, as well as allowing service animals on board, this program prioritizes the well-being and convenience of older adults in their travels. Whether it's for medical appointments, errands, or social outings, this program offers a tailored transportation solution to support the mobility needs of older adults in the community.
Service Area
Services are restricted to Glendora, and for medical appoints only, to Azusa, Covina, and San Dimas.
